Abstract
Abdominal tuberculosis develops according to a non-specific clinical picture, with a difficult differential diagnosis with respect to other entities of similar semiology. We present the case of a male who was admitted because of abdominal pain, progressive and notable loss of body weight and a fever of two months evolution. The culture from the colon biopsy showed the presence of Koch bacilli.Entities:
